Fix: Validate Button & Barcode Issues in Canada Forms

Technical issues blocking your Canadian immigration application?

On This Page You Will Find:

  • The exact reason your validate button isn't working (and how to fix it in 5 minutes)
  • Which Adobe Reader version actually works for Canadian immigration forms
  • Why your barcodes disappear and the simple solution that works every time
  • The hidden date format requirement that trips up 80% of applicants
  • Device compatibility secrets immigration officers don't tell you

Summary:

If you've spent hours filling out your Canadian immigration form only to have the validate button fail or barcodes refuse to appear, you're not alone. This technical nightmare affects thousands of applicants weekly, often forcing them to restart their entire application. The good news? Most validation failures stem from five easily fixable issues: incomplete mandatory fields, wrong Adobe Reader versions, improper date formatting, device incompatibility, and hidden special characters. Understanding these specific problems—and their proven solutions—can improve your frustrating application experience into a smooth, successful submission that generates the required barcodes on your first attempt.


🔑 Key Takeaways:

  • Use Adobe Acrobat Reader version 11.0.09 specifically for forms with 2D barcodes
  • All dates must follow strict "YYYY-MM-DD" format or validation will fail
  • Complete forms on desktop/laptop computers only—mobile devices cause validation errors
  • Remove all special characters and extra spaces before attempting validation
  • Red-outlined fields indicate missing mandatory information that prevents barcode generation

Maria Santos stared at her computer screen in disbelief. After three hours of meticulously completing her Canadian immigration form, clicking the validate button produced nothing but an error message. No barcodes appeared, and her application remained incomplete. Sound familiar?

You're definitely not alone in this frustration. Technical issues with Canadian immigration forms affect roughly 40% of online applicants, with validation failures and missing barcodes topping the list of complaints submitted to immigration support services.

The reality is that these forms require specific technical conditions to function properly. When any single requirement isn't met, the entire validation process fails—often without clear explanations about what went wrong. Here's exactly why your validate button isn't working and how to fix these issues permanently.

Why Your Mandatory Fields Are Causing Validation Failures

The number one reason validation buttons fail relates to incomplete mandatory fields throughout your application. Every field marked with an asterisk (*) must contain information before the system will process your validation request.

Here's what makes this particularly tricky: the form doesn't always clearly indicate which specific fields remain incomplete. When you click validate, the system performs a comprehensive scan of your entire application. If it discovers any missing mandatory information, validation stops immediately.

The visual feedback system highlights problematic areas by outlining missing fields in bright red. These red outlines appear alongside descriptive error messages explaining exactly what information you need to provide. However, these indicators only appear after you attempt validation—not while you're initially completing the form.

Your best strategy involves systematically reviewing each page before validation. Look specifically for asterisk symbols and ensure every marked field contains appropriate information. Even fields that seem optional might be mandatory depending on your specific circumstances or previous answers within the form.

The Adobe Reader Version That Actually Works

Technical compatibility issues cause approximately 30% of all validation failures with Canadian immigration forms. You absolutely must use Adobe Acrobat Reader version 10 or higher, but the specific version becomes critical when dealing with forms containing 2D barcodes.

Immigration authorities have documented significant compatibility problems with newer Adobe versions and certain specialized forms. For optimal performance with barcode-generating forms, Adobe Acrobat Reader version 11.0.09 provides the most reliable results.

Many applicants have discovered that downgrading from newer Adobe versions to version 11 immediately resolved their barcode generation problems. This older version contains specific functionality that newer releases have modified or removed, making it essential for proper form processing.

If you're currently using Adobe Reader DC or any version newer than 11, consider downloading and installing version 11.0.09 specifically for your immigration applications. You can maintain multiple Adobe versions on the same computer without conflicts.

The download process is straightforward: visit Adobe's archived software section, locate Reader 11.0.09, and install it alongside your current version. When opening immigration forms, specifically choose the older version for optimal compatibility.

Date Format Requirements That Break Validation

Date entry errors represent another major cause of validation failures that catch applicants off guard. All dates within Canadian immigration forms must follow the strict "YYYY-MM-DD" format without exception.

This means entering "2024-03-15" rather than "March 15, 2024" or "15/03/2024" or any other common date format. The system cannot interpret alternative date formats and will reject your validation attempt if any date fields deviate from this standard.

Beyond formatting requirements, the system also checks for logical consistency between related dates throughout your application. Conflicting information—such as departure dates that occur before arrival dates, or employment end dates that precede start dates—will prevent successful validation regardless of proper formatting.

Before attempting validation, systematically review every date entry in your application. Common problem areas include travel history sections, employment records, and educational timelines. Ensure all dates follow the YYYY-MM-DD format and maintain logical chronological order.

If you've previously lived in countries that use different date formats, pay particular attention to this requirement. Your muscle memory might automatically default to familiar formats that won't work with Canadian immigration forms.

Device Compatibility Issues You Need to Know

Modern Canadian immigration forms are specifically optimized for desktop and laptop computers. If you're attempting to complete forms on tablets, smartphones, or other mobile devices, you'll likely encounter validation difficulties and barcode generation failures.

The complex PDF functionality required for proper form operation doesn't translate effectively to mobile platforms. Touch interfaces, screen size limitations, and mobile browser restrictions can interfere with the sophisticated validation processes these forms require.

Mobile devices often struggle with the JavaScript functions embedded within immigration forms. These scripts handle field validation, data verification, and barcode generation. When mobile browsers can't properly execute these functions, validation fails even when all information appears correct.

For guaranteed success, always use a desktop or laptop computer when completing and validating your immigration applications. This ensures access to full PDF functionality and eliminates device-related compatibility issues that could delay your application.

If you only have access to mobile devices, consider visiting a local library, internet café, or asking friends or family members to use their computers for form completion and validation.

Special Characters That Prevent Barcode Generation

Immigration forms maintain strict character limitations that exclude special symbols, formatting characters, and even extra spaces. The validation system cannot process these elements and will fail when it encounters them in any entry field.

Common problematic characters include quotation marks, apostrophes, dashes (other than hyphens), accented letters, and currency symbols. Even copying and pasting text from other documents can introduce invisible formatting characters that prevent successful validation.

Before attempting validation, carefully review all text entries throughout your application. Look specifically for:

  • Extra spaces at the beginning or end of entries
  • Special punctuation marks or symbols
  • Accented characters in names or addresses
  • Copied text that might contain hidden formatting
  • Currency symbols in financial information

The safest approach involves manually typing all information directly into form fields rather than copying from other sources. This eliminates the risk of introducing incompatible characters that could prevent validation.

If you must include names or addresses with special characters, try using standard English alphabet equivalents. For example, replace "é" with "e" or "ñ" with "n" for validation purposes.

When Forms Don't Generate Barcodes (And Why That's Sometimes Normal)

Certain immigration forms may complete validation successfully without generating the expected barcodes. This situation isn't necessarily an error—it can occur when additional pages are automatically added to accommodate extra information.

Form IMM5257B, for example, sometimes extends beyond standard page limits when applicants provide extensive travel history or employment details. In these cases, the system prioritizes complete information capture over barcode consistency.

When validation succeeds but no barcodes appear, first verify that all your information has been properly saved and the form displays a validation confirmation message. If you receive confirmation that validation was successful, your form may be ready for submission even without visible barcodes.

However, if you're unsure whether missing barcodes indicate a problem, consider contacting immigration support services for clarification specific to your form type and situation.

Language Settings That Affect Barcode Generation

Language selection can impact barcode generation functionality in unexpected ways. Some applicants report that French versions of certain forms complete validation and display confirmation messages without generating required barcodes.

This appears to be a technical limitation rather than a user error. If you encounter this issue and are comfortable completing forms in English, consider switching to the English version to ensure proper barcode generation.

The language switch option typically appears at the top of immigration forms. Select your preferred language before beginning form completion, as switching languages after entering information may cause data loss.

If you must use the French version due to language requirements or personal preference, complete the form and attempt validation. If barcodes don't appear despite successful validation, contact immigration support for guidance on your specific situation.

What Successful Validation Actually Looks Like

When validation works correctly, you'll see clear, unmistakable results. A new page containing barcodes automatically appears at the end of your document, typically as the final page (page 5 of 5 for most standard forms).

These barcodes contain encoded information from your application and are essential for processing by immigration authorities. The barcodes should be clearly visible as black and white patterns that look similar to QR codes or traditional product barcodes.

Additionally, you should receive an on-screen confirmation message indicating that validation was successful. This message confirms that all mandatory fields are complete and all information has passed the system's verification checks.

If you see the confirmation message but no barcodes appear, wait a few moments for the page to fully load. Sometimes barcode generation takes several seconds after the initial validation confirmation.

Your Step-by-Step Solution Plan

To maximize your chances of successful form validation and barcode generation, follow this proven sequence:

Start by ensuring you're using a desktop or laptop computer with Adobe Acrobat Reader version 11.0.09 installed. Open your immigration form using this specific version of Adobe Reader.

Complete all mandatory fields marked with asterisks, paying particular attention to date formatting. Enter all dates using the YYYY-MM-DD format and verify that related dates maintain logical chronological order.

Before validation, review all text entries for special characters, extra spaces, or formatting issues. Remove any problematic characters and ensure all text uses standard English alphabet characters only.

Save your form frequently during completion to prevent data loss. When ready for validation, click the validate button and wait for the process to complete without clicking other buttons or closing the application.

If validation fails, carefully review any red-outlined fields and error messages. Address each identified issue before attempting validation again.

Troubleshooting When Nothing Else Works

If you've followed all recommendations and still experience validation failures, try these advanced troubleshooting steps:

Clear your browser cache and cookies, then restart your computer before opening the form again. Sometimes accumulated browser data interferes with PDF functionality.

Try using a different computer or internet connection. Network issues or computer-specific settings can sometimes prevent proper form validation.

Download a fresh copy of your immigration form rather than continuing with a previously saved version. Occasionally, form files become corrupted during the completion process.

Consider completing your form during off-peak hours when immigration servers experience lower traffic volumes. High server load can sometimes cause validation timeouts or failures.

If technical issues persist despite trying all solutions, document the specific error messages you're receiving and contact immigration technical support for personalized assistance.

Remember that successful validation and barcode generation are absolutely achievable with the right technical setup and attention to detail. Most applicants who follow these guidelines complete their forms successfully on the first or second attempt.

Your Canadian immigration application represents an important step toward your future goals. Don't let technical frustrations derail your progress when these proven solutions can get your forms validated and submitted properly.


FAQ

Q: Why isn't my validate button working on my Canadian immigration form?

The validate button typically fails due to five main issues: incomplete mandatory fields, wrong Adobe Reader version, improper date formatting, device incompatibility, or hidden special characters. The most common culprit is missing information in fields marked with asterisks (*). The system performs a comprehensive scan when you click validate, and if any mandatory field is empty, the entire process stops. Look for red-outlined fields that appear after clicking validate—these indicate exactly what's missing. Additionally, ensure you're using Adobe Acrobat Reader version 11.0.09 on a desktop or laptop computer, as mobile devices and newer Adobe versions often cause validation failures. Before attempting validation again, systematically check each page for asterisk-marked fields and verify all information is complete.

Q: Which version of Adobe Reader should I use for Canadian immigration forms with barcodes?

Adobe Acrobat Reader version 11.0.09 provides the most reliable performance for Canadian immigration forms requiring 2D barcode generation. While the minimum requirement is version 10 or higher, immigration authorities have documented significant compatibility issues with newer versions like Adobe Reader DC. Many applicants successfully resolve barcode problems by downgrading from newer versions to 11.0.09, which contains specific functionality that later releases modified or removed. You can install multiple Adobe versions on the same computer without conflicts—simply download version 11.0.09 from Adobe's archived software section and use it specifically for immigration forms. This older version handles the complex JavaScript functions and PDF processing required for proper validation and barcode generation, while you can continue using newer versions for other documents.

Q: What's the correct date format for Canadian immigration forms, and why does it matter?

All dates in Canadian immigration forms must follow the strict "YYYY-MM-DD" format without exception. This means entering "2024-03-15" instead of "March 15, 2024," "15/03/2024," or any other common format. The validation system cannot interpret alternative date formats and will immediately reject your application if any date deviates from this standard. Beyond formatting, the system also checks for logical consistency—departure dates must occur after arrival dates, employment end dates must follow start dates, etc. Common problem areas include travel history, employment records, and educational timelines. Before validation, systematically review every date entry in your application. If you've lived in countries using different date formats, pay extra attention as your muscle memory might default to familiar but incompatible formats that will cause validation failures.

Q: Can I complete Canadian immigration forms on my phone or tablet?

No, you should always use a desktop or laptop computer for Canadian immigration forms. Mobile devices cause approximately 30% of validation failures and barcode generation issues. These forms require complex PDF functionality, JavaScript execution, and specific browser capabilities that mobile platforms cannot reliably provide. Touch interfaces, screen size limitations, and mobile browser restrictions interfere with the sophisticated validation processes. Even if you can enter information on a mobile device, the validation and barcode generation will likely fail when you attempt to finalize your application. If you only have access to mobile devices, visit a local library, internet café, or ask friends or family to use their computers. The investment in accessing proper equipment prevents hours of frustration and potential delays in your immigration application process.

Q: Why do my barcodes disappear or not appear at all after validation?

Barcode generation failures typically occur due to special characters in your text entries, incompatible Adobe Reader versions, or language selection issues. The validation system cannot process special symbols, formatting characters, or extra spaces—common culprits include quotation marks, apostrophes, accented letters, and invisible formatting from copied text. Before validation, remove all special characters and manually type information directly into fields rather than copying from other sources. Some French versions of forms also experience barcode generation issues despite successful validation. If you're comfortable with English, try switching to the English version before starting. When validation works correctly, barcodes appear as a new final page (typically page 5 of 5) containing black and white encoded patterns essential for immigration processing. Wait several seconds after validation confirmation, as barcode generation sometimes takes time to complete.

Q: What should I do if I get error messages but can't find the problem in my form?

When error messages appear without obvious causes, systematically check these common hidden issues: extra spaces at the beginning or end of text entries, special characters from copied text, inconsistent date formatting throughout the form, and incomplete fields that aren't visually obvious. Clear your browser cache, restart your computer, and try validation again with a fresh Adobe Reader session. Download a new copy of the form rather than continuing with a potentially corrupted saved version. Review all mandatory fields marked with asterisks (*) on every page—the system highlights problematic areas with red outlines only after validation attempts. If technical issues persist after trying all standard solutions, document specific error messages and contact immigration technical support. Consider completing forms during off-peak hours when server traffic is lower, as high system load can cause validation timeouts that appear as unexplained errors.

Q: How do I know if my form validation was actually successful?

Successful validation produces two clear indicators: an on-screen confirmation message stating validation was successful, and a new page containing barcodes automatically added to the end of your document. The barcode page typically appears as the final page (page 5 of 5 for standard forms) and displays black and white encoded patterns similar to QR codes. These barcodes contain essential information from your application that immigration authorities need for processing. If you receive the confirmation message but don't see barcodes immediately, wait several seconds for complete loading. Some forms may validate successfully without generating barcodes when additional pages are automatically added for extensive information, but this is rare. Save your completed form immediately after successful validation and verify that all your information remains intact. If you're unsure whether missing barcodes indicate a problem with your specific form type, contact immigration support for clarification before submission.


Disclaimer

Notice: The materials presented on this website serve exclusively as general information and may not incorporate the latest changes in Canadian immigration legislation. The contributors and authors associated with visavio.ca are not practicing lawyers and cannot offer legal counsel. This material should not be interpreted as professional legal or immigration guidance, nor should it be the sole basis for any immigration decisions. Viewing or utilizing this website does not create a consultant-client relationship or any professional arrangement with Azadeh Haidari-Garmash or visavio.ca. We provide no guarantees about the precision or thoroughness of the content and accept no responsibility for any inaccuracies or missing information.

Critical Information:
  • Canadian Operations Only: Our operations are exclusively based within Canada. Any individual or entity claiming to represent us as an agent or affiliate outside Canadian borders is engaging in fraudulent activity.
  • Verified Contact Details: Please verify all contact information exclusively through this official website (visavio.ca).
  • Document Authority: We have no authority to issue work authorizations, study authorizations, or any immigration-related documents. Such documents are issued exclusively by the Government of Canada.
  • Artificial Intelligence Usage: This website employs AI technologies, including ChatGPT and Grammarly, for content creation and image generation. Despite our diligent review processes, we cannot ensure absolute accuracy, comprehensiveness, or legal compliance. AI-assisted content may have inaccuracies or gaps, and visitors should seek qualified professional guidance rather than depending exclusively on this material.
Regulatory Updates:

Canadian immigration policies and procedures are frequently revised and may change unexpectedly. For specific legal questions, we strongly advise consulting with a licensed attorney. For tailored immigration consultation (distinct from legal services), appointments are available with Azadeh Haidari-Garmash, a Regulated Canadian Immigration Consultant (RCIC) maintaining active membership with the College of Immigration and Citizenship Consultants (CICC). Always cross-reference information with official Canadian government resources or seek professional consultation before proceeding with any immigration matters.

Creative Content Notice:

Except where specifically noted, all individuals and places referenced in our articles are fictional creations. Any resemblance to real persons, whether alive or deceased, or actual locations is purely unintentional.

Intellectual Property:

2026 visavio.ca. All intellectual property rights reserved. Any unauthorized usage, duplication, or redistribution of this material is expressly forbidden and may lead to legal proceedings.

Azadeh Haidari-Garmash

Azadeh Haidari-Garmash

Si Azadeh Haidari-Garmash ay isang Regulated Canadian Immigration Consultant (RCIC) na nakarehistrong may numero #R710392. Tinulungan niya ang mga imigrante mula sa buong mundo sa pagsasakatuparan ng kanilang mga pangarap na mabuhay at umunlad sa Canada.

Bilang isang imigrante mismo at alam kung ano ang maaaring maranasan ng ibang mga imigrante, naiintindihan niya na ang imigrasyon ay maaaring malutas ang tumataas na kakulangan ng manggagawa. Bilang resulta, si Azadeh ay may malawak na karanasan sa pagtulong sa malaking bilang ng mga tao na mag-immigrate sa Canada.

Sa pamamagitan ng kanyang malawak na pagsasanay at edukasyon, nabuo niya ang tamang pundasyon upang magtagumpay sa larangan ng imigrasyon. Sa kanyang patuloy na pagnanais na tulungan ang maraming tao hangga't maaari, matagumpay niyang naitayo at pinalaki ang kanyang kumpanya ng Immigration Consulting - VisaVio Inc.

👋 Kailangan ng tulong sa immigration?

Ang aming mga tagapayo ay online at handa na tumulong sa iyo!

VI

Visavio Support

Online Ngayon

Kumusta! 👋 May mga tanong tungkol sa pag-immigrate sa Canada? Nandito kami upang tumulong sa payo mula sa aming mga tagapayo.
VI

Visavio Support

Online

Naglo-load ang chat...